Ice cream in a jar! It works!

When I first saw this diy tutorial, it sounded too good to be true. I immediately thought of Burning Man. Could we really bring the gift of ice cream to the playa without power and with little more than a few everyday ingredients and ice?

It turns out we can!

We tested it out tonight and were rewarded with a delicious treat.

Step 1: Fill jar with coarse salt and ice. Put cream, sugar and vanilla in a ziploc bag in the jar.

Step 2: Shake it like a polaroid picture!

Step 3: Remove bag from the jar.

Step 4: Enjoy delicious ice cream!
